Shrinking Partitions


So on a stupid move on my part I did a Fedora Install and I forgot to add some swap. In this case having the swap is absolutly critical. So I need to shrink the / partition to make room for my 4Gigs of swap. Here's what I've done so far.

Removed the journaling from ext3 so it becomes ext2 (tune2fs -O ^has_journal /dev/hda2)
Resized FS. (resize2fs /dev/hda2 140G)

Now I understand I'm supposed to shrink the partition with fdisk, but I truthfully don't have much experience with fdisk. So how would I go about this? Google didn't turn up much help, except saying "shrink the partition with fdisk" over and over

Also please don't suggest other options like parted. They won't be of any help. I'd rather learn how to do this with fdisk.
